Ingredients

    1.
    Low Carb Fathead Dough
    Low Carb Fathead Dough
    3 servings
    2.
    Mozzarella Cheese
    Mozzarella Cheese
    4 ounce
    3.
    Butter
    Butter
    ½ tablespoon
    4.
    Garlic
    Garlic
    ¼ teaspoon

Instructions

    1.
    Ensure you have approximately ".75" of a recipe's worth of Fathead dough prepared and chilled. Making a full batch initially allows for easier trimming later.
    2.
    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line a 9x13 inch baking sheet with parchment paper. Roll out HALF of your dough into a rectangular or oval shape, aiming for approximately 8x12 inches. Place the rolled-out dough onto the prepared baking sheet.
    3.
    Cut four 8-inch long, 1 oz pieces from an 8oz block of mozzarella cheese. Arrange the cheese sticks on the dough, leaving about 1 to 1.5 inches of space between each.
    4.
    Place the baking sheet in the freezer temporarily. Roll out the remaining half of the dough into a sheet similar in size to the first. Carefully lay the second sheet of dough over the cheese sticks.
    5.
    Gently lift and arrange the top dough sheet to press it down between each cheese stick. Use a fork to create perforations between the cheese sticks. Trim any excess dough around the edges, leaving at least 1 inch of dough around the cheese sticks. Ensure all edges are sealed to prevent cheese from leaking during baking.
    6.
    Melt the butter and stir in the garlic. Brush the garlic butter over the tops of each breadstick section, being careful not to fill the perforations with butter. Bake for 30-32 minutes, or until golden brown and crispy.
    7.
    Once baked, slice the breadsticks into 4 individual pieces along the perforated lines. Serve hot for the best gooey cheese experience!
